A dream home for a growing family

For many years, Brian and Susan Thompson would often stop to look at this stunning property in Falkirk's High Station Road.

They were struck by this property’s imposing facade and wondered if, someday, they would ever live there.

When they eventually outgrew their home, the couple and their children moved to a large semi on Majors Loan, but the boxes were hardly unpacked before they were on the move again.

Mr Thompson said: “We had only been in the Majors Loan house for six months, when the High Station Road house came up. We thought to ourselves that we had to go for it.

“So we moved twice in the same year because we thought it would be worth it, and it certainly proved to be worth it. We have now spent 20 very happy years here.”

With three public rooms and a possible five bedrooms, the family loved the size, character and flexibility of this house.

Mr Thompson added: “Each of the children had their own space and you could always find some peace and quiet.

“I have also regularly worked from the home office over the last 20 years, and the garden has been ideal for three growing children.

‘‘The location is also wonderful; it’s set far enough back from the main road so it’s quiet and it’s elevated which gives you fabulous views over the valley on a clear day.

“The house is also full of character with the stain glass windows and plasterwork and that character has been retained and maintained since the 1900s.

“My favourite room is the living room at the front because it has more of these features than any other room and it’s a fantastic size.”

The property at 13 High Station Road, Falkirk, is on the market with Your Move and offers over £420,000
